Kirk Uhler Named SARTA CEO

Kirk UhlerSARTA's next CEO is Kirk Uhler, who assumes overall strategic direction and management of the regional non-profit. Uhler is also a Supervisor on the Placer County Board of Supervisors, and most recently has been the Owner of Rensa Group, a marketing communications and government relations firm located in Roseville. Uhler's tech startup experience includes both Vidgage and SPI Solar, where he is co-founder, and was VP Government Relations, respectively. SARTA Board Chair Peter Van Deventer said, "Kirk will lead the organization into the next era of collaboration, drawing recognition for our local tech successes, and enabling technology innovation in the Sacramento region."

Amber Harris on Board as CleanStart Program Director

Joining as the newest Program Director for CleanStart, Amber Harris brings experience in energy consulting and advising from New Mexico, and is also involved with the UC Davis Energy Efficiency Center since relocating to the Sacramento area. Amber will continue to support CleanStart's focus on the region's 100+ clean tech companies.
 

SBIR/STTR Workshop Recap

More than 60 entrepreneurs attended the SBIR/STTR workshop hosted by SARTA on Thursday, September 25. SARTA ,with it’s grant from the Economic Development Administration i6 Challenge, hosted specific training on how to apply and what it takes to qualify for one of these innovation and research grants available from various federal agencies. The attendees were fortunate to have the insight and knowledge of Becky Aistrup from BBC Entrepreneurial Training and Consulting, who has over 20 years of consulting with technology companies on SBIR/STTR funding. The workshop was informal with questions taken throughout the presentation. Ten companies scheduled one-on-one meetings the following day with the trainer to go over specific questions and strategies for their grant proposals at Drexel University Sacramento.
 

Featured Success:  BioConsortia, Inc.

BioConsortia, Inc., is developing highly effective microbial consortia for increasing agricultural yields. Soil and plant associated microbes interact with and supplement the functions encoded by crop genomes. BioConsortia has developed a revolutionary R&D technology linking a powerful plant phenotypic selection process to high-throughput microbial screening and DNA sequencing to rapidly identify microbial teams that confer beneficial traits onto plants. BioConsortia has a pipeline of products for increased fertilizer utilization, growth improvement, and other valuable traits such as abiotic tolerance and enhanced metabolite expression. They are establishing a range of delivery technologies including seed treatment, drenches and co-fertilizer applications.
